FAQs

Common questions about Narre Warren East

What's the zoning in Narre Warren East 3804?

Narre Warren East is dominated by the GWZ (Green Wedge Zone) zone, which covers 152 of 197 lots (77%). The full mix is: GWZ Green Wedge Zone (77%), PUZ Public Use Zone (16%), PCRZ Public Conservation and Resource Zone (2%), PPRZ Public Park and Recreation Zone (2%), RCZ Rural Conservation Zone (2%), TRZ Transport Zone (1%).

Can I build a small second dwelling in Narre Warren East?

Most lots in Narre Warren East aren't eligible for a small second dwelling under the VPP small second dwelling provisions (Clause 52.18 / 54) — typically because the dominant zoning (GWZ) doesn't permit it, or lot sizes fall below the minimum. Always verify on the specific address.

What's the median rent in Narre Warren East?

Median weekly rent for a house in Narre Warren East is $605.

What planning constraints apply in Narre Warren East?

Across Narre Warren East, 3.1% flood-affected, 24.1% bushfire-prone. These are suburb-wide percentages — every lot has its own combination. A planning report on a specific address shows exactly which controls apply.
